| I am going to give you my complete rating of the Gamecube console. It is not the best console released by Nintendo. Overall I give it a 3/10. Here are my reasons.
Transportability: 2/10 It is bulky, thick and that cube-shaped design doesn't make it easier to lug around in your backpack.
Games: 3/10 I have not seen so many decent games for the GC lately.
Price: 10/10 The only good is side to this console (its low price) which also makes it popular among consumers. I bought mine at $89 (discount).
